Clicking noise
#1
My bikes making this clicking noise that's really subtle but it sounds like it's coming from inside the cassette or inside wheel area. Any idea what this may be? I know it's a vague question but it's really hard to tell/explain where it's coming from. I have a video of it if it helps. Thanks
  Reply
#2
does it click when you are pedaling, or just when coasting?

When coasting is normal, it is the pawls clicking inside the freehub/freewheel. The pawls engage when you pedal, but move to allow coasting without the pedals going around.
